No. 82 3rd series,adopted Dec. 13,2010,and at the editor's discretion,these provisions have <br /> been included as subsection 78-367(12). <br /> Sec.78-368.-Accessory uses. <br /> Within any LR-1C-1 one-family lakeshore residential district,the only permitted accessory uses and structures are the <br /> following: <br /> (1) Buildings temporarily located for purposes of construction on the premises for a period not to exceed time <br /> necessary for such constructing. <br /> (2) Driveways,sidewalks and parking spaces. <br /> (3) Detached private garages and buildings subject to the performance standards of this chapter. • <br /> (4) [Reserved]. <br /> (5) Private docks,subject to this code and other applicable regulations, including boat storage density requirements. <br /> The accessory use of a private dock shall not include renting space. <br /> (6) Kennel structures and dog runs,subject to the provisions of chapter 62,article 3. <br /> (7) Fencing subject to the provisions of section 78-1405(7). <br /> (8) Signs,as regulated in this chapter. <br /> (9) Flagpoles,subject to accessory structure location and height requirements of this chapter. <br /> (10) Gardening and other horticultural uses, including arbors,trellises,aviaries and decorative landscape features, <br /> and lawn sprinkler systems. <br /> (11) Compost structures and firewood piles,subject to the accessory structure location requirements of this chapter. <br /> (12) Home occupations,as defined in this chapter.All home occupations shall comply with the provisions of section <br /> 78-1376,and the licensing provisions of[section]26-76,when applicable. <br /> (13) One temporary roadside stand offering for sale only farm products produced on the premises, provided such <br /> stand does not exceed 200 square feet in area and is located at least 30 feet back from the public right-of-way. <br /> (14) Storage of recreational vehicles and equipment such as RVs, boats,snowmobiles,etc.,subject to the provisions <br /> of sections 78-1511 through 78-1515 and 78-1577. Ice fishing houses and similar structures equipped with <br /> wheels or mounted on a trailer shall be regulated as recreational vehicles. Ice fishing houses and similar <br /> structures not equipped with wheels or mounted on a trailer shall be regulated as accessory buildings and . <br /> subject to accessory building regulations. <br /> (15) Garage sales,yard sales, estate sales or rummage sales, limited to a maximum of four consecutive days and <br /> occurring no more than two times within one calendar year per property;and sales of personal or recreational <br />
